🎯 Lunch & Learn on 11 September 2025 – Women Only

The world of work is changing fast and with Applied Technology & AI, new opportunities arise for women to strengthen their operational excellence and make their leadership potential visible. The challenge is rarely a lack of skills, but rather access, orientation, or a safe space to explore these technologies in practice. This session and the new TC Women offers exactly that: a place where women empower each other, share experiences, and grow together.

🗓 Agenda (12:00–12:45, followed by Q&A)

In just 45 minutes, we’ll cover:

✨ Why AI literacy matters now for women
✨ From overwhelm to clarity: live demos that make AI simple
✨ Women leading with AI: real examples from the community
✨ The Training Center for Applied Tech & AI – Women (TCW) as a platform for empowerment: how it is getting started
✨ Open Q&A

You’ll leave with 3 takeaways: Confidence. Practice. Community.

And a clear next step → AI Navigator Day, Sept 20 in Zürich (women-only, hands-on).
